Convicted Felon Arrested on Gun Charges 
Traffic stop leads to arrest of convicted felon for possession of a loaded firearm and narcotics.
On May 13, 2025, at 9:03 p.m., an astute police sergeant conducted a traffic stop in the area of Highway 92 and Alameda de las Pulgas on a vehicle and its driver for multiple vehicle violations. Upon contact with the driver, identified as Jason Longbrake, the sergeant was able to see baggies containing suspected methamphetamine residue in plain view. As the investigation unfolded, suspected methamphetamine, drug paraphernalia, and a loaded revolver were found in the vehicle. A records check of Longbrake further identified him as being a convicted felon. The illegal items were confiscated, and Longbrake was arrested on numerous charges and booked into the San Mateo County Jail.
ARRESTED
Jason Longbrake, 40-year-old San Mateo resident
CHARGES:
29800(a)(1)PC – Felon in possession of a firearm, 30305(a)PC – Felon in possession of ammunition, 11370(a)HS – Possession of a controlled substance with a firearm, 25850(c)(1)PC – Possession of a firearm in a vehicle with prior, 11377(a)HS – Possession of a controlled substance, and 11364(a)HS – Possession of unlawful paraphernalia.
